I used to have problems with trophies that required the help or cooperation of other people. I guess that would go under other. I'm referring to trophies like the share trophies in LBP or Modnation that require other people to play and rate your creations. They're just a huge pain to me. There's also the trophies that require multiple people (and a little luck) in order to achieve like See Me, Stab Me, Heal Me and Sacrificial Lamb from Black Ops.

I'd much prefer having a difficult trophy blocking me than having to rely on other people. I'm always willing to keep at a game until I get good enough to earn that trophy. Relying on other people, esp. randoms, is a huge thorn in my side. I'm fortunate enough now that most friends will lend a hand whenever I need it.

Definitely blockers for me:

  • Long, tedious multiplayer - I don't mind if I enjoy it or am having fun with friends, but the Tomb Raider MP for example was just boring
  • Too many playthroughs - shouldn't have to do more than 2 I reckon; after that it just gets ridiculous and boring
  • Too much time - I'd like to say this, but it turns out that most of the time I just keep going if I really want that plat :P Seriously though, I'm very busy, so I don't want to spend a ridiculous amount of time on one game, I like to try new things

I don't mind:

  • Collectibles - so satisfying getting everything! As long as the game is fun, I don't mind these at all
  • Time trials - despite being somewhat frustrating sometimes, there's no denying they can be quite satisfying and lead to a feeling of mastery over the game (a la Mirror's Edge)
  • Hard difficulties - I often play on hard anyway, because I love a challenge in games. If I feel that I've used my own ingenuity and all the available weapons/items to get through a particularly tough area, I feel like I'm playing the game properly :P
